Join professional speaker and five-time bestselling author Rob Jolles as he takes the mic to host Pocket-Sized Pep Talks! This dynamic show delivers concise, impactful messages designed to inform, entertain, inspire, and motivate. Through thought-provoking interviews with fascinating guests and Rob’s own unique commentary, listeners gain valuable insights for both personal and professional growth. Engaging conversations and thoughtful questions keep audiences coming back for more, because sometimes, the best advice comes in small but powerful doses.

Uncertainty? Grab Your Toolbox 14.09.2020 6:41
Rather than wring our hands, and retreat in worry, we can battle uncertainty with meaningful tasks. These tasks can take on all shapes and sizes, but to be sure, they become critical in helping us to cope with doubt. A story from my father, Lee Jolles, provides a wonderful backdrop to a simple solution to uncertain times.

The Art of Happiness - Part Two 10.07.2020 9:21
In segment number two we look two more factors of happiness; optimism and act of appearing happy. Techniques used to be more positive are covered as well as studies that support the theory that acting happy does contribute to being happy.

Play The Course, Not The Opponent 25.03.2020 5:28
Why do professional golfers, when they are in competitions, refuse to look at the scoreboard? The fact is, a lot can be learned by a golfer's mentality to focus on their game, and not their opponents game. In this quick, five minute pep talk, I'll tell you how this type of mentality can work for you as well!
